Our client is seeking a skilled Audit and Accounts Senior to join their expanding team. You will work closely with partners and senior managers on audit files, working with clients across a variety of industries, including charities, hospitality, and pharma.
Role Responsibilities:
* Lead and manage audit assignments across multiple sectors.
* Plan and execute audit tasks, ensuring the team is fully briefed on assignment-specific risks.
* Prepare high-quality financial statements and audit reports, including actionable recommendations for risk mitigation and control improvements.
* Effectively manage multiple audit assignments, optimising time and resources.
* Build strong working relationships with client personnel across departments to streamline audit processes.
* Keep Partners informed of any significant issues encountered during assignments.
* Deliver audit assignments to the highest standards, meeting all regulatory requirements and deadlines.
Requirements:
* Qualified Accountant (ACA, ACCA, or equivalent).
* Strong knowledge of risk, Irish GAAP, FRS 102, and CA 2014, with an understanding of current industry issues.
* Familiarity with audit strategies, Terms of Engagement, Irish and UK GAAP, FRS 102, and CA 2014.
* Experience working with clients across various sectors.
* Strong verbal and written communication skills.
